* § 1020-f. Sale of surplus. Whenever any electrical energy which the\nauthority may acquire creates a surplus over the amount of light, heat\nand power, in any of such services, required by the residents of the\ndistrict to which such service is contracted, the authority may sell\nsuch surplus in territory outside the district to persons or public or\nprivate corporations. In acquiring any facility or property which also\nserves any municipality or territory outside the district, the\nauthority, if it deems it advantageous and economical so to do, may,\nwith the consent of the board of trustees, serve any such municipality\nor territory or sell heat, power or electrical energy to persons, public\nor private corporations in such territory or to such municipality.\n * NB There are 2 § 1020-f's\n
